Ethiopian Yirgacheffe is a sweet, mellow, and delicate Arabica coffee with the taste … WebMar 1, 2024 · The Yirgacheffe coffee region. The Yirgacheffe region is a tiny area within the Gedeo Zone. In official terms, Yirgacheffe is a woreda. Woredas are small areas, or provinces, within zones. For instance, the Gedeo Zone has six woredas. And Gedeo belongs to the larger Southern Nations and Nationalities People’s Region (SNNPR) state …
